Discover the delightful flavors of Dairy-Free Litti Choka, a vegan twist on the traditional Bihari delicacy that’s perfect for any dietary preference. This recipe features wholesome whole wheat and gram flour dumplings (litti) stuffed with a zesty blend of onion, green chili, and fresh herbs, baked to golden perfection. Paired alongside smoky Choka, a rustic mash of flame-roasted eggplant and tomatoes infused with garlic, mustard oil, and coriander, it’s a symphony of bold, aromatic flavors. With no dairy in sight, this health-conscious dish is rich in spices like nigella, cumin, and ajwain seeds, and offers a comforting yet nutritious experience. 🥘 Ingredients

17 items
  • 2 cups Whole wheat flour
  • 1 cup Besan (gram flour)
  • 2 tablespoons L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on Nigella seeds
  • 2 teaspoons Salt
  • 1 pinch Ba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on Cumin seeds
  • 1 teaspoon Ajwain seeds
  • 2 tablespoons Mustard oil
  • 0.5 cup Water
  • 1 large Eggplant
  • 2 medium Tomatoes
  • 5 cloves Garlic
  • 2 finely chopped Green chilies
  • 1 finely chopped Onion
  • 1 inch, finely chopped Ginger
  • 2 tablespoons, chopped Fresh coriander leaves

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).

2

In a mixing bowl, combine whole wheat flour, besan, nigella seeds, cumin seeds, ajwain seeds, one teaspoon of salt, baking soda, and one tablespoon of mustard oil. Mix well.

3

Gradually add water to form a smooth and firm dough. Cover and let it rest for 15 minutes.

4

For the stuffing, in another bowl, combine chopped onions, green chilies, ginger, coriander leaves, and lemon juice. Add salt to taste and mix well.

5

Divide the dough into equal portions and flatten each into a small circle. Place a spoonful of the stuffing in the center and fold the edges to seal it into a ball.

6

Grease a baking sheet and place the littis on it.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, flipping halfway through until they are evenly browned.

7

For the Choka, roast the eggplant and tomatoes directly over an open flame or in the oven until their skin is charred and insides are soft.

8

Once cooled, peel off the skin and mash the eggplant and tomatoes together in a bowl.

9

Add finely chopped garlic, remaining mustard oil, one teaspoon salt, and chopped coriander leaves to the mashed vegetables. Mix well.

10

Serve the baked Litti with the smoky Choka on the side.
